Dr. Pitkin Gross immigrated in June 1817 to Upper Canada; "Dr. Pitkin Gross, son of Rev. Thomas and Rhoda (Marsh-Pitkin) Gross, was born September 2, 1792, at Hartford, Vermont, and died in Brighton, Northumberland County, Ontario, Canada, September 20, 1873, "aged eighty-two years". At the early age of nineteen he was graduated as a Doctor of Medicine from Dartmouth College in 1811. The War of 1812 gave him that coolness and success as a surgeon, which was of so much use to him in later life. He served as one of the regimental surgeons to the army in New York. At the close of the war, he settled in Palmyra, New York, where he practiced his profession until 1817. In the following year he went to Canada, settling at the head of the Bay of Quinte at the Carrying Place, which at that time was one of the most important places between Kingston and Toronto. In 1819 he went to Toronto, then called "Muddy York", to take an examination in medicine. On January 18, 1822, he was appointed surgeon to the 2d Regiment, Prince Edward Militia. He had to travel by horseback through rough country and wilderness, He, with two others, out of some eighteen candidates, passed the examination given by the Canadian boards. All the time he practiced he had to travel in unsettled country, along ways that were impassable for a horse. For all the dangers and difficulties he had to pass through he never met with a serious accident. Dr. Gross was often spoken of, by the older inhabitants, with the most marked respect, and as being a kind and skillful physician. His visits, whether for sickness or social calls, were always well appreciated. After residing in Carrying Place for twenty-five years he moved to Brighton, Ontario, wherre he lived the remainder of his life. He continued in active practice until 1868 when he had a stroke, which forced him to retire in 1870. He was an active member of the Presbyterian Church until the end of his life." this was found on ancestry.com, "abbottp23 added this on 7 Jan 2011". Census for Brighton Village was separated from Brighton Twp. in 1861.5 He "Sarah's father John Lawson insisted William seek out a second medical opinion. William obliged by calling in Dr. A. E. Fife. Dr. Fife was informed by William that the patient was pregnant and suffered from ulcerations of the womb. For whatever reason (perhaps the infectious nature of the disease?) Dr. Fife did not examine Sarah, instead he prescribed ipecacuanha and camphor to alleviate the vomiting. The medicine didn't help and Sarah's condition continued to deteriorate. Her father was beside himself. Dr. P. Gross was then contacted. He received the same information from William that Dr. Fife had been given. Once again Mrs. King was not examined by the doctor. He, too, prescribed some medicine to help stem the persistent vomiting." from "Fit to Be Tied - Ontario's Murderous Past" by Terry Boyle, pg. 135
Note: This is part of the story of Dr. William Henry King who poisoned his wife who died Nov 4 1858. He was found guilty and hanged June 9 1859 in Cobourg. on 3 November 1858 at Sanford St., Brighton, Northumberland Co., Canada West. While living at Carrying Place in those early years, he was in Murray Township.7 He "May 23, 1871: Pension application of Dr. Pitkin Gross, age 79, of Brighton, Northumberland County. He is married, his wife's maiden name was Rebecca Cory and they were married 12 oct 1815 at Ralston Springs, N. Y. His signature to the application was witnessed by Christopher English Bullock, a merchant, and Albert V. Hodges, gentleman, both of Brighton. A second application was submitted on Nov 21, 1871, giving information similar to the above, but at which time his signature was witnessed by Freeman Schemerhorn Clench fo King Street, Cobourg, and Albert Gross of Brighton." from War of 1812 Pensioners in Ontario, Ontario Registers CD on 23 May 1871 at Brighton, Northumberland Co., Ontario.
